    Balloons over Verdun
    Prague, 30th June 2015
    6 players, 6 planes, 2 stationary machinegun (A,B)

    Date of mission: 2nd December 1916
    Location: Azonnes, Verdun, France, behind German lines
    Story: During final weeks of Battle of Verdun, Germans instigated artillery fire from captive balloons behind their lines near Azonnes village. French commander sent a specialized pair of airplanes with rockets covered by two fighters agains both balloons. Whe they reached the target area, they were attacked by two German Albatross.
    Central Powers Forces: 2x Albatros D.II, 2x observer balloon, 2x machinegun (A, B)
    Entente Forces: 2x Nieuport 16 (rockets), 2x Nieuport 17
    Central Powers victory conditions: protect at least one balloon for the 12 rounds.
    Entente victory conditions: shoot down both balloons before the end of 12th round.
    Special rules: rockets, stationery machineguns
    Result: Entante won - they destroys both defenders in the fourth round without any lost.
    Balance: 70 %. May be the third defender would be better for game balance.

    First clash of this battle - one defender was set fire from the first MG dose. Rocketeers are covering behind fighters.
